AI Summary
-
Nevada courts may exercise general personal jurisdiction over corporations, LLCs, limited partnerships, business trusts, and other business entities if they are organized, registered, or qualified to do business under Nevada law
-
Jurisdiction also applies if the entity expressly consents or has sufficient contact with Nevada that does not offend "traditional notions of fair play and substantial justice"
-
Once jurisdiction is established, any cause of action may be asserted against the entity regardless of whether the claim arises from the entity's Nevada business activities
-
Discontinuing Nevada business registration or activities does not eliminate jurisdiction for acts, transactions, or omissions that occurred during the registration period
-
Effective date: applies to actions commenced on or after October 1, 2025
